Why LED OT Light is Preferred Today?
Today’s LED OT lights dominate operation theatres due to multiple advantages over halogen operation room lights and older medical lamps. Unlike halogen, LED surgical lights produce significantly less heat, preventing patient discomfort and surgeon fatigue. Energy efficiency is another major benefit: LED OT lights consume less power, reduce maintenance costs, and last up to 10 times longer than halogen lights.
Advanced features like shadowless LED OT light technology allow surgeons to perform major surgeries, such as cardiac, neuro, orthopedic, and gynecology, with confidence. Medical LED operation theatre lights like Ceiling Operation Theatre Lights, Double Dome OT Lights, and Single Dome Ceiling Operation Theatre Lights offer consistent brightness without dark spots. This precision lighting minimizes eye strain during long surgeries.
Furthermore, LED surgical lighting provides superior color rendering, making tissues, blood vessels, and anatomical structures appear in their true colors. This clarity is essential in disciplines like neurosurgery and cardiac surgery, where even slight visual inaccuracies can impact patient outcomes.

Types of OT Lights (Ceiling, Mobile, Wall-Mounted)
When choosing an LED OT light, understanding the types is essential:
Ceiling-mounted LED OT lights are the most common choice for modular OTs. Products like the Double Dome Ceiling LED OT Light, Single Dome Ceiling Operation Theatre Light, and Ceiling Dual Dome LED OT Light provide stable, fixed illumination. The Ceiling Operation Theatre Light is ideal for central OTs with modular setups.
Mobile LED OT lights—including the Mobile LED Operation Theatre Light, Mobile Stand Surgical Light, and Portable LED Operation Theatre Light—offer flexibility for minor OTs, ICUs, or field hospitals. They can be moved easily, making them perfect for emergency situations or smaller operating rooms.
Wall-mounted LED OT lights such as the Wall Mounted LED Surgical Light or Wall Mounted Operation Theatre Light are a compact solution when ceiling or mobile options are impractical. These are ideal for small clinics or specialized rooms like endoscopy suites.

Dome Configurations Explained: Single, Dual, Double & Twin
The dome configuration of a LED OT light determines coverage, intensity, and shadow reduction. The Single Dome LED OT Light offers basic, focused illumination ideal for small to mid-level procedures. Meanwhile, the Dual Dome LED OT Light and Double Dome OT Light provide broader coverage, essential for complex surgeries involving multiple teams.
A Double Dome Shadowless OT Light ensures uniform, shadow-free light across a wider area. Hospitals seeking versatility often opt for Dual Dome Ceiling Operation Theatre Lights, which can rotate and adjust individually to avoid staff shadows.
Twin Dome LED Surgical Lights are similar to double dome but with twin light heads for superior brightness, suitable for cardiac, neuro, or orthopedic surgeries where maximum coverage is required.

Halogen vs LED OT Lights
A major reason hospitals are replacing halogen OT lights with LED OT lights is efficiency. Halogen operation room lights, Halogen surgical lights, and Halogen medical lights generate excessive heat, leading to patient discomfort and sterile field risks.
LED surgical lights, by contrast, remain cool even after hours of operation, protecting staff and patients. LEDs also offer 50,000+ hours of lifespan, reducing the cost of frequent halogen bulb replacements.
Moreover, LED OT lights provide better color rendering (Ra>95) compared to halogen lights (Ra~85), critical for recognizing tissue differentiation. Options like Overhead LED OT Lights, Ceiling Mounted LED Surgical Lights, and Portable LED OT Lights deliver consistent, energy-efficient performance.
